JavaWeb自定义标签打包成jar
2015-12-24 19:54
363 查看
第一步:随便新建一个文件夹,比如我在桌面新建一个paging文件夹,这个是随意的,文件夹名字也米有要求!
![](http://img.blog.csdn.net/20151224193721047?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
第二步:在文件夹中新建一个文件夹,名字叫 "META-INF" 这个是死的,必须这么写哦,别问我为什么小心我打你哦...
![](http://img.blog.csdn.net/20151224193954926?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
然后这个文件夹里面存放你的自定义标签的描述文件,文件的名字也是没有限制的,但是不要是中文哦,我也没有测试过,但是建议不要是中文!
![](http://img.blog.csdn.net/20151224194325317?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
第三步:新建和文件夹"META-INF"同级的类的目录,什么意思呢,就是你的自定义标签的实现类的完整包名字!
![](http://img.blog.csdn.net/20151224194533829?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
![](http://img.blog.csdn.net/20151224194541349?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
其实这个文件夹不用你们亲自新建,直接去tomcat的webapps目录下复制就行了,不过自己新建也是没有问题的啦
第四步:打开cmd来到刚刚"META-INF"文件夹所在的目录下!
![](http://img.blog.csdn.net/20151224194750750?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
第五步:键入命令: "Jar cvf iptag.jar META-INF com " 最后面的"com"就是你的包名最顶层的文件夹名字,这里我是叫做"com",假如你不是,请改成相对应的字符串,"iptag.jar"也是你需要你自己命名的,打包后的jar的名称
![](http://img.blog.csdn.net/20151224195045550?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
第六步:回车进行打包
![](http://img.blog.csdn.net/20151224195253236?watermark/2/text/aHR0cDovL2Jsb2cuY3Nkbi5uZXQv/font/5a6L5L2T/fontsize/400/fill/I0JBQkFCMA==/dissolve/70/gravity/Center)
这时候jar包就已经好了,直接可以复制到你的web项目中使用了,复制到webRoot的lib下就可以了!
第二步:在文件夹中新建一个文件夹,名字叫 "META-INF" 这个是死的,必须这么写哦,别问我为什么小心我打你哦...
然后这个文件夹里面存放你的自定义标签的描述文件,文件的名字也是没有限制的,但是不要是中文哦,我也没有测试过,但是建议不要是中文!
第三步:新建和文件夹"META-INF"同级的类的目录,什么意思呢,就是你的自定义标签的实现类的完整包名字!
其实这个文件夹不用你们亲自新建,直接去tomcat的webapps目录下复制就行了,不过自己新建也是没有问题的啦
第四步:打开cmd来到刚刚"META-INF"文件夹所在的目录下!
第五步:键入命令: "Jar cvf iptag.jar META-INF com " 最后面的"com"就是你的包名最顶层的文件夹名字,这里我是叫做"com",假如你不是,请改成相对应的字符串,"iptag.jar"也是你需要你自己命名的,打包后的jar的名称
第六步:回车进行打包
这时候jar包就已经好了,直接可以复制到你的web项目中使用了,复制到webRoot的lib下就可以了!
相关文章推荐
- 使用 Gradle 配置java项目
- java核心技术之反射
- Java设计模式菜鸟系列(十七)桥接模式建模与实现
- Java [Leetcode 171]Excel Sheet Column Number
- Hbase学习之javaApI封装
- 线程间的通讯和生产者和消费者之间的问题
- Java技术体系
- 在java语句中用sql命令引用java变量
- spring 整合quartz的方式——简单介绍
- JAVA面向对象之封装
- Spring基于注解TestContext 测试框架使用详解
- SpringJDBC事务控制
- Java 异常基础 Exception
- Eclipse中10个最有用的快捷键组合
- eclipse maven 插件的安装和配置
- windows7下eclipse连接ubuntu中的hadoop开发环境配置
- android studio 导入一个eclipse常见问题
- web实时聊天整理
- 工作学习报告--java基础(1)
- Java Web整合开发(王者归来)书本源码(光盘上所有内容)